PROJECTION LIGHTS & STAGING NEWS<br />
Portable Dimmers<br />
Only a dimmer tech could <strong>com</strong>e up with<br />
a term of endearment that we know as<br />
“dimmer beach.” It conjures images of<br />
lounge chairs, exotic drinks, sand, surf and bikinis.<br />
In reality, dimmer beach is not for the faint<br />
of heart. It’s typically very loud, hot, and cable<br />
is strewn about like vines in the Amazon. And if<br />
anything goes wrong, it’s typically the first location<br />
to be yelled at through the <strong>com</strong>m system.<br />
The term clearly overstates the reality.<br />
But with the latest dimmer technology, at<br />
least, the trouble calls <strong>com</strong>e fewer and farther<br />
between. State-of-the-art dimming is generally<br />
very reliable, easy to troubleshoot and service,<br />
and it <strong>com</strong>es packaged for quick load-in and<br />
load-out. The life of a dimmer tech is not so bad<br />
after all.<br />
Features like modular <strong>com</strong>ponents, LED<br />
indicators and overload protection keep the<br />
dimmer techs of the world <strong>com</strong>fy and much<br />
more settled at dimmer beach. And some dimmers<br />
also have remote sensing so the console<br />
operator is alerted should any problems arise.<br />
In fact, ETC recently added RDM capabilities in<br />
their new SmartBar 2 dimmer bars. Not only will<br />
it allow the operator to monitor the status of the<br />
dimmer but it will also allow them to change<br />
the DMX address. Dimmer techs never had it so<br />
good.<br />
To learn more about the latest on portable<br />
BUYERS GUIDE<br />
By RichardCadena<br />
dimmers, turn the page and check out the <strong>PLSN</strong><br />
Buyers Guide on portable dimming. It lists all<br />
the specs for several portable dimmers including<br />
the rise time, the efficiency and more. The<br />
rise time is a measure of how much the dimmer<br />
limits the overshoot current when the switch<br />
turns on. A high rise time is better than a low rise<br />
time because it protects the <strong>com</strong>ponents from<br />
the effects of large currents and rapid changes<br />
in temperature. The efficiency is a measure of<br />
how much energy is lost to heat <strong>com</strong>pared to<br />
how much total energy is used.<br />
